In the event that an original Ohio title is lost, stolen or destroyed, a duplicate title may be obtained from any of the Clerk of Court's offices in the state of Ohio. The process is expedited if the original title number is provided on the application for replacement. If that information is not available, you may call one of the title offices for this information. If there is an open lien on our records, the lienholder must apply for the duplicate title or you can furnish our office with a lienholder release letter on the lienholders letterhead showing the make, year, and serial number of the vehicle.
When the lienholder on an electronic title releases the lien on that title, it is the responsibility of the owner of the vehicle to have the lien released by visiting a title office. At that time the owner may apply for a paper title.
The duplicate application (BMV form 3774) must be signed and notarized.
When requesting a duplicate title and you live OUT OF STATE, mail a self addressed stamped envelope to any Stark County Clerk of Court's title office, Form BMV 3774 which must be signed and notarized, Money order for $15.00 made payable to Stark County Clerk of Courts and include your phone number.

Applications for a mobile home title must be made in the county where mobile home is located. Titles must be obtained within 30 days of assignment, or a late fee will be assessed.
Processing a NEW mobile home title requires a completed application, new mobile home Manufacturer's Certificate of Origin (MCO), selling price, and all required fees.
For a USED mobile home, the previous owner's properly assigned title, including purchase price, the county Treasurer and Auditor's stamp, as evidence that the property taxes have been paid in full are required.
A copy of the security agreement must accompany all required forms if the mobile home is being financed.

In order to register your vehicle and obtain license plates in Ohio, your out-of-state title needs to be converted to an Ohio title.
Please bring the following:
- Bring your out-of-state title, dual ownership requires both parties to be present unless a power of attorney is provided. Social security numbers for all parties are required. Photocopies of title are not accepted.
- A valid government issued driver’s license or identification card. Proof of Ohio residency (lease agreement, utility bill, something with your name and Ohio address).
- A BMV Out of State Inspection form, available at any BMV.
- A lien release from your lienholder, only if an open lien exists on your title that has been satisfied.
- If an open lien exists on your vehicle, a Lienholder Request form must be completed and faxed or mailed to the lienholder. This form is available at all of the title branches. The Lienholder Request form is asking the lienholder to mail the Original Certificate of Title to the title office so that your title can be transferred to an Ohio title and returned to the lienholder. A Memorandum Certificate of Title, which may be used only to procure Ohio License Plates, will be issued to you (the mortgagor).
- Two Powers of Attorney from lessor. Lease Transactions Only. Must be an original or certified copy. Please also request your leasing company’s federal tax ID and tax exemption numbers (LD# or 99#)

For Ohio residents who are purchasing a vehicle, boat, motor or Jet Ski’s out-of-state, please bring the following:
To secure a title for a NEW out-of-state vehicle, boat, motor or Jet Ski purchase, a completed application, odometer statement, Manufacturer’s Certificate of Origin (MCO) title, dealer invoice or bill of sale, all fees and taxes are required for the new title to be processed.
For a USED out-of-state vehicle purchase, the previous owner’s properly assigned title with purchase price and mileage, a BMV Out-of-State Inspection form, all fees and taxes are required for new title to be processed. (Please note, in Ohio no trade in credit is given for out-of-state purchases, sales tax will be based on purchase price.)
For a Used out-of-state boat, motor or Jet Ski purchase, the previous owner’s properly assigned title (if State does not title, a Notarized Bill of Sale) with purchase price and pencil tracings or a picture printed out of the HIN/MIN. All fees and taxes are required for new title to be processed.

To secure a title for NEW boats, motors or jet ski's, applicants must have a completed Ohio application, Manufacturer's Certificate of Origin (MCO), bill of sale, and all required fees.
To secure a title for used boats, motors and jet ski's, the previous owner's properly assigned title with the selling price and pencil tracing of the HIN number.
If the boat, motor or jet ski is being financed, a copy of the security agreement does not need to be sent as long as lien information is shown on the application.
A surviving spouse may transfer the interest in one boat and one outboard motor upon the death of their spouse. The surviving spouse must present a certified copy of the death certificate, a surviving spouse affidavit (DNR 8514), and the original title along with the completed application (on reverse side of the title) that has been signed and notarized. If there is a lien on the decedent's title, the surviving spouse must obtain a letter from the financial institution stating that it is permissible to transfer the boat and outboard motor to the surviving spouse. Year, make and HIN must be noted in the letter. The surviving spouse affidavit of ownership for watercraft or outboard motor (DNR 8514) and notarization services are available from the Clerk of Courts Auto Title Division or may be downloaded from Auto Title Forms.
Titles must be obtained within 30 days of assignment, or a late fee will be assessed.
